Exclamation Tire pressure system changes which tire is low

I have a 2012 Journey, and have been getting a Tire pressure system error since I had my tires replaced by Firestone. It changes, seemingly at random, which tire is in error. Initially it was the passenger rear then the passenger front, and now the drivers front. Sometimes it shows no error and all pressures are displayed correctly. Any thoughts on what is the culprit, and what kind of cost I'll be looking at to have it fixed?

flashing is a system problem....on solid is a low tire pressure reading
